Our B&B is for You, if: You prefer a homey stay and like in a family. For example, we prepare and serve breakfast personally, taking advantage of this time together to give you information and tips on everything related to Alghero and Sardinia. You should also choose the B&B Cucsino e Cappuccino if you are on a budget for a hotel, but still prefer to stay comfortably, because we provide all linen and towels, each room has TV, air-conditioner and heater, hair-drier; each room has private bathroom. Last, but not the least, B&B Cucsino e Cappuccino is very central (only a 3 minutes' walk to the Old Town of Alghero or bus stop and 5 minutes to the city beach). Notwithstanding that it is in a perfect place when coming to Alghero by car, as it is easy to find parking place near the B&B.

We stayed two nights at this simple but cosy B&B. We reserved small double room and upon arrival the owner let us choose which one of two we prefer. The room we picked had white furniture and blue wall. It had small but sufficient bathroom, was warm and it had comfortable mattress. The WiFi was good. We also liked the breakfast with fresh bread and personally prepared coffee (not just some random machine). The only negative thing - the stairs to the second floor but only with the luggage.Otherwise very nice stay!

We booked a room here because we landed late in alghero. The room was tidy, had airconditioning and our own bathroom with the normal amenities. Also, the room was quiet. The breakfast was something we didn't expect, fresh bread, croissants, jam, nutella, cheese and meats and fresh eggs. The owner makes the eggs in the kitchen where you eat, serves the coffee to your liking and is very friendly. For the price we paid, this was a steal comparing to other rooms we have rented here. We will return!
